The primary\nendpoint was the specificity of the results using a combination\nof TS-CT and FDG-PET, compared with the results\nfor TS-CT alone. Images were interpreted by investigators\nat each institution. Blind readings were also performed by\nan independent image interpretation committee. The gold\nstandard was a pathological diagnosis determined using a\nsurgical or biopsy specimen obtained after PET; and the\npatients in whom a pathological diagnosis could not be\nobtained were diagnosed based on a follow-up TS-CT\nperformed more than 6 months later. Adverse reactions to\nFDG were also evaluated.\nResults The blind reading results for 82 lesions in 81\nsubjects eligible for analysis among the 90 subjects included\nin the study showed a specificity of 91.2% (31/34)\n(95% CI: 76.3–98.1) for TS-CT ? PET, compared with a\nspecificity of 67.6% (23/34) (95% CI: 49.5–82.6) for TSCT\nalone. The specificity was significantly improved by the\naddition of the PET findings (p.05). The sensitivity\nimproved from 89.6% (43/48) for TS-CT to 91.7% (44/48)\nfor TS-CT ? PET; the addition of PET increased the level\nof confidence in the diagnosis, but the difference was not\nsignificant. The results reported by the institutional investigators\nwere not significantly different. No serious adverse\nreactions occurred, although two of the 90 subjects\nexhibited mild adverse reactions.\nConclusions The addition of FDG-PET to TS-CT for the\ndifferential diagnosis of benign or malignant peripheral\nlung nodules resulted in a significant improvement in\nspecificity.
